There are some possible channel conflicts in insurance industry. Especially speaking about Lemonade, there could be many conflicts that may occur. Since the company is completely online, it could cause many of its consumers with some doubt while working with them. Since they’re working only online it could worry some possible customers since they do not have the reassurance of being able to go in person to speak with an employee. The company would have to truly show its customers that they have created multiple forms of communication to make sure the customers are being heard in the way that they like. Being fully online could also be very beneficial in today’s day and age because so much is being transitioned to online, it will show the company is moving toward the future. 

I do believe that there will be more insurance companies like Lemonade in the very near future. So much of our daily lives have been switched over to technology and this would be another be leap for the insurance networks to also follow through with. Many people already work online, complete taxes, pay bills, and shop, why not add insurance shopping to that list as well. Being able to have insurance companies online it will help the consumer to easily shop through their options and be able to select the most appropriate option for them on their own time.

Lemonade is an insurance company based in New York, the United States which facilitates term-life insurance to the people, insurance for renters, homeowners, c as car insurance, and other services which are relevant not only in the US but in European countries like France, Germany, and the Netherlands as well.

However, there is a tension observed in the channels linked with the company as there are reports of people not trusting Lemonade completely due to most of their operations and services being based online, as most of the times customer preferences are more inclined towards the physical offices in case any issue or concern arises.
